How To Fix FAR_POSTING_RULES125 - You have no authorization to delete rule templates for company code &1


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: FAR_POSTING_RULES - AR Posting Rules

  • Message number: 125

  • Message text: You have no authorization to delete rule templates for company code &1

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message FAR_POSTING_RULES125 - You have no authorization to delete rule templates for company code &1 ?

    The SAP error message FAR_POSTING_RULES125 indicates that a user is attempting to delete rule templates for a specific company code but does not have the necessary authorization to perform this action. This error typically arises in the context of the Financial Accounting (FI) module, particularly when dealing with asset accounting or posting rules.

    Cause:

    The primary cause of this error is a lack of appropriate authorization in the user's role or profile. In SAP, access to certain functions, including the ability to delete rule templates, is controlled by authorization objects. If the user does not have the required permissions, the system will prevent them from executing the action.

    Solution:

    To resolve this issue,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check User Authorizations:

      • Review the user's roles and authorizations in the SAP system. This can be done by using transaction code SU01 to display the user profile.
      • Look for authorization objects related to asset accounting and posting rules, such as F_FAA_AKT (for asset accounting) or any other relevant authorization objects.
    2. Modify User Roles:

      • If the user lacks the necessary authorizations, you may need to modify their roles or create a new role that includes the required permissions.
      • Work with your SAP security team or administrator to ensure that the user is granted the appropriate authorizations.
    3. Testing:

      • After updating the user's authorizations, have the user log out and log back in to ensure that the changes take effect.
      • Attempt to delete the rule template again to verify that the issue has been resolved.
    4. Documentation:

      • Document any changes made to user roles and authorizations for future reference and compliance purposes.
